1870 mid terrace house.

Retiled and insulated the roof.
Sanded floorboards and built in wardrobe in attic (main) bedroom.
Built/moved walls on first floor to increase size of bathroom.
New bathroom suite.
Knocked down kitchen extension and rebuilt bigger.
Knocked through from dining room to new kitchen.
Stripped all ceilings and walls downstairs for damp-proofing, rewiring, replumbing.
Dug out floor downstairs to pour modern insulated damp proofed floor.
Underfloor heating throughout downstairs.
New weather compensated boiler.
New kitchen + all appliances.
New front door.
Opened up fireplaces - open fire in front room, log burner in dining room.
New patio outside back of house.
New patio at bottom of garden.
Whole garden remodel.
Every room has been replastered/decorated as we have gone along.

I think pretty much NOTHING has been left untouched. Some of the above is still underway, but we should be finished quite soon now :cool:
